Java Mailing List Archive

http://www.apache-httpd.com/

Home » users.httpd »

[users@httpd] Password protect site, but leave one directory open for load balancer

Jon Drukman

2010-08-27

Replies: Find Java Web Hosting

Author LoginPost Reply
I'm trying to password protect my entire site, but leave the URI /ping open for
the load balancer healthcheck. Here is my configuration:

SetEnvIf Request_URI "^/ping" allow_access=1
<Location />
  Order Deny,Allow
  Deny from all
  Allow from env=allow_access

  authuserfile /etc/httpd/conf.d/passwd
  AuthDigestDomain http://mydomain.com/
  AuthType digest
  AuthName "Protected Website"
  require valid-user

  Satisfy any
</Location>


This doesn't work. Requests for /ping are still requiring digest
authentication, and if I go directly to the machine bypassing the load balancer,
I get prompted for a password repeatedly. Entering the correct user/pass pair
doesn't work, it just keeps popping the auth box over and over.

What am I doing wrong?

Apache 2.2.15 on CentOS 5

-jsd-


---------------------------------------------------------------------
The official User-To-User support forum of the Apache HTTP Server Project.
See <URL:http://httpd.apache.org/userslist.html> for more info.
To unsubscribe, e-mail: users-unsubscribe@(protected)
 "  from the digest: users-digest-unsubscribe@(protected)
For additional commands, e-mail: users-help@(protected)

©2008 apache-httpd.com - Jax Systems, LLC, U.S.A.